Weather in February

February, the last month of the winter in Marylebone, is another chilly month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 2.6°C (36.7°F) and 7.6°C (45.7°F).

Temperature

The onset of February brings with it an average high-temperature of a still chilly 7.6°C (45.7°F), showing a negligible variation from the month before. Nighttime temperatures during February report a consistent average of 2.6°C (36.7°F).

Humidity

In February, the average relative humidity in Marylebone, United Kingdom, is 84%.

Rainfall

In February, the rain falls for 11.5 days. Throughout February, 30mm (1.18") of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, in Marylebone, there are 166.8 rainfall days, and 362mm (14.25") of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all in Marylebone are January through April, November and December. February is the month with the most snowfall. Snow falls for 2.8 days and accumulates 15mm (0.59") of snow.

Daylight

In Marylebone, the average length of the day in February is 10h and 0min.
On the first day of February, sunrise is at 7:39 am and sunset at 4:48 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:46 am and sunset at 5:39 pm GMT.

Sunshine

February has the least sunshine of the year, with an average of 3.6h of sunshine.

UV index

January through March, November and December, with an average maximum UV index of 2, are months with the lowest UV index in Marylebone. A UV Index value of 2, and less, symbolizes a low threat to health from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for ordinary individuals.
Note: The daily maximum UV index of 2 in February interprets into the following advice:
Extended time in the sun generally does not harm most, but those with sensitive skin, infants, and children should always be protected. When the Sun is at its strongest around midday, find shade and limit exposure. On bright days sunglasses that block both UVA and UVB rays should be worn. A hat with a wide brim is extremely helpful, as it can prevent roughly 50% of UV radiation from reaching the eyes. Bear in mind! The Sun's UV radiation can nearly double in intensity due to the reflective quality of snow.
